South Korea Eyes AI Leadership as President Lee Courts Silicon Valley Investment
Lee Jae Myung frames artificial intelligence as a historic inflection point for the nation, pledging to shift from technology follower to global front-runner during San Francisco visit.

A Shift in National Ambition
South Korea's President Lee Jae Myung has staked his administration's technology agenda on a single proposition: that artificial intelligence represents not merely an incremental upgrade but a fundamental reset, one that could allow Seoul to leapfrog its historical position as a fast follower in the global innovation race.
Speaking to South Korean expatriates in San Francisco on Saturday, Lee framed AI as a civilizational hinge comparable to humanity's mastery of fire. The rhetoric signals a strategic pivot for a country that built its semiconductor and electronics dominance by perfecting manufacturing scale and supply-chain efficiency rather than pioneering new categories.
The president's remarks came on the second day of a two-day visit designed to court investment and technical partnerships with Silicon Valley's largest players. Lee's itinerary has centered on private meetings with executives from companies that control critical AI infrastructure, from cloud compute to foundational models, and that hold the capital to fund large-scale deployments across Asia.
Why San Francisco Matters Now
The timing reflects Seoul's calculation that the current AI wave, unlike earlier technology cycles, remains fluid enough for a well-capitalized entrant to claim a leadership position. Unlike the smartphone era, where platform lock-in by Apple and Google left limited room for challengers, AI tooling and deployment patterns are still being written. South Korea's chipmakers already supply the high-bandwidth memory essential for training large language models, giving the country a tangible stake in the value chain.
Lee's outreach also acknowledges a harder truth: South Korea's domestic market is too small to sustain the capital intensity of frontier AI research. Partnerships with U.S. firms offer access to hyperscale data centers, research talent, and enterprise distribution networks that would take years to replicate domestically. In exchange, Seoul can offer regulatory predictability, manufacturing capacity, and a bridgehead into Northeast Asian markets where American firms face mounting political friction.
The visit follows months of internal debate within South Korea's government about whether to double down on its traditional strength in hardware or to make a more aggressive play in software and services. Lee's language suggests the administration has chosen the latter, even if it means accepting dependence on foreign platforms in the near term.
The Follower-to-Leader Bet
Lee's pledge to transform South Korea from follower to leader is not without precedent. The country executed a similar leap in memory chips during the 1980s, moving from licensed production to design leadership within a decade. That transition, however, was underwritten by state-directed credit, protected domestic markets, and a willingness to sustain losses until scale economies kicked in.
Replicating that model in AI will be harder. The technology is less capital-intensive than fabs but far more dependent on talent, and South Korea's rigid labor markets and hierarchical corporate cultures have struggled to retain the kind of engineering talent that thrives in California or Singapore. The government has announced visa reforms and tax incentives aimed at luring researchers, but execution has lagged.
There is also the question of what leadership means in a domain where the most capable models are trained by a handful of American firms with budgets that exceed the GDP of mid-sized economies. South Korea's strategy appears to hinge on vertical integration: leveraging its chipmaking prowess to secure favorable terms with model developers, then using those relationships to build application-layer companies that can serve enterprise and government customers across Asia.
Regional Context and Competition
Lee's trip unfolds against a backdrop of intensifying regional competition. China has mobilized state resources behind its own AI champions, despite U.S. export controls that restrict access to cutting-edge chips. Japan has positioned itself as a trusted partner for Western AI firms wary of Beijing, offering data localization and joint research facilities. Singapore has used its regulatory nimbleness to attract AI labs and compute infrastructure.
South Korea's advantage lies in its hybrid position: aligned with Washington on security matters, but economically intertwined with China in ways that complicate any full decoupling. That duality could make Seoul an attractive partner for firms seeking to navigate the fracturing tech landscape, provided the government can manage the political risks.
The president's rhetoric about fire and new eras may sound grandiose, but it reflects a genuine strategic wager. For a country whose postwar prosperity was built on catching up, the AI transition represents a rare chance to help set the rules rather than merely follow them. Whether Lee can convert that ambition into industrial reality will depend on decisions made not in San Francisco ballrooms but in budget negotiations, visa offices, and boardrooms back in Seoul.
